Identifying Black Spots on Bonsai Leaves
Black spots on bonsai leaves vary in appearance, providing clues about their origin. They might manifest as small, circular dots or larger, irregular blotches. Texture can range from raised and fuzzy (indicating fungal growth) to sunken and necrotic (suggesting tissue death). Distribution varies: scattered, concentrated along veins, or clustered at leaf margins. These characteristics help identify black spots as a symptom of an underlying problem.
Primary Causes of Black Spots
Black spots on bonsai leaves can stem from microscopic organisms or environmental imbalances. Fungal diseases are a frequent cause, including black spot disease (Diplocarpon rosae), which creates dark, circular spots with fringed margins. Anthracnose appears as black, sunken lesions, often on leaf tips or edges. Sooty mold is a superficial black, powdery or crusty layer. These fungal issues thrive in high humidity and poor air circulation.
Bacterial infections, less common than fungal issues, can also cause black spots. Infections like bacterial blight often result in angular, water-soaked spots that darken and may have a yellow halo. Pest infestations contribute indirectly through their excretions. Pests like aphids, scale insects, and mealybugs produce honeydew, a sugary substance that allows sooty mold to grow, covering leaves in a black, sticky film.
Beyond pathogens and pests, environmental stressors often induce black spots. Overwatering, a common issue, can lead to root rot, compromising nutrient and water absorption, manifesting as darkened leaf tissue or spots. Conversely, severe underwatering can also cause stress and leaf discoloration. Nutrient deficiencies or excesses, chemical burns, or sudden temperature fluctuations can also cause cellular damage appearing as black spots.
Diagnosing the Specific Issue
Diagnosing black spots requires a methodical approach, starting with a thorough visual inspection. Examine all plant parts meticulously—top and bottom leaf surfaces, stems, and soil—using a magnifying glass to detect tiny pests or lesion characteristics. Look for webbing, insect bodies, or sticky honeydew residue, indicating pests. This close examination helps differentiate between various spot types and potential inhabitants.
Assessing the plant’s environment is also necessary. Review watering schedules to ensure they align with the bonsai’s needs, avoiding excessive moisture or prolonged dryness. Evaluate light exposure, considering if it’s too much or too little for the species. Consider humidity levels and air circulation, as these influence fungal disease proliferation. Spot patterns—rapid spread, localized areas, or affecting new/old growth—provide further diagnostic clues.
Treatment Approaches for Black Spots
Once identified, targeted treatment can restore the bonsai’s health. For fungal issues, apply an appropriate fungicide, such as copper-based, sulfur-based, or organic neem oil. Prune away affected leaves and branches to prevent spore spread, sterilizing tools between cuts. Improving air circulation by adjusting placement or reducing surrounding foliage also helps manage fungal growth.
Bacterial infections are challenging to treat chemically, so focus on supportive care. Promptly prune and dispose of infected plant parts to limit bacterial spread. Enhancing growing conditions, like providing optimal light and humidity, boosts the plant’s natural defenses. This approach helps the bonsai recover by strengthening its immune response.
Addressing pest infestations requires identifying the specific pest for effective treatment. Insecticidal soaps or horticultural oils, like neem oil, are effective against soft-bodied insects such as aphids and mealybugs by smothering them. For larger pests, manual removal with a soft brush or strong water stream can be effective. Introducing beneficial insects, like ladybugs for aphid control, offers a natural biological solution.
When black spots stem from environmental stress, adjusting care practices is the solution. Modify watering habits to ensure soil dries slightly between waterings, preventing root rot while providing sufficient moisture. Optimize light exposure according to the bonsai species’ requirements, moving the plant if needed. Correct nutrient imbalances through appropriate fertilization. If chemical burns are suspected, flush the soil and avoid further application of the problematic substance.
Preventing Black Spots and Maintaining Health
Proactive measures prevent black spot recurrence and maintain bonsai health. Proper watering is fundamental; always water based on the plant’s specific needs and soil moisture, avoiding over-saturation and prolonged dryness. Ensuring good air circulation, achieved by proper plant spacing and adequate room ventilation, is also important.
Provide the correct amount of light for the bonsai species, as insufficient or excessive light can weaken the plant. A balanced fertilization regimen ensures the bonsai receives necessary nutrients, supporting robust growth and disease resistance. Regular, thorough inspections allow early detection of issues, enabling swift intervention before problems escalate. Maintain good sanitation practices, such as cleaning tools and pots and promptly removing fallen leaves, to reduce pathogens. Quarantining new plants before introducing them to an existing collection helps prevent new pests or diseases.
